Equivalente LotusScript para @ IsValid
Nos gusta mucho la fórmula @ IsValid para comprobar si un documento es válido antes de hacer otra operación, pero a veces no estamos usando el lenguaje de fórmulas, por lo que una secuencia de comandos equivalente es necesario.
Al escribir secuencias de comandos y desea saber si el documento actual tiene errores de validación, utilice este código:
Dim ws As New NotesUIWorkspace
Uidoc As NotesUIDocument
Establecer uidoc = ws.CurrentDocument
On Error Resume Next 'Trap errores
Llame uidoc.Refresh
On Error Goto 0 'Restablecer el controlador de errores
If Err <> 0 Then
Err = 0 'claro, o de lo contrario la próxima vez que se establecerá, incluso si no hay un error
Salir Exit Sub 'fuera desde la falla en la validación
End If
"... Seguir con su código
Visto 6257 veces por 1663 espectadores













